其实上述四步是可以用一段公式来完成的,因为公式中含有数组公式,在E6单元格中直接输入公式:=SUM(IF(D2:D5="生产一班",IF(I2:I5="合格",E2:E5))),然后再同时按住Ctrl+Shift+Enter键,才能让输入的公式生效 。
上面的IF公式也可以改一改,SUM(IF((D2:D5="生产一班")*(I2:I5="合格"),E2:E5)),也是一样的,你可以灵活应用,不过注意,IF的嵌套最多7层 。
4.excel函数公式大全1、ABS函数 函数名称:ABS 主要功能:求出相应数字的绝对值 。
使用格式:ABS(number) 参数说明:number代表需要求绝对值的数值或引用的单元格 。2、AND函数 函数名称:AND 主要功能:返回逻辑值:如果所有参数值均为逻辑“真(TRUE)”,则返回逻辑“真(TRUE)”,反之返回逻辑“假(FALSE)” 。
使用格式:AND(logical1,logical2,。) 参数说明:Logical1,Logical2,Logical3……:表示待测试的条件值或表达式,最多这30个 。
3、AVERAGE函数 函数名称:AVERAGE 主要功能:求出所有参数的算术平均值 。使用格式:AVERAGE(number1,number2,……) 4、COLUMN 函数 函数名称:COLUMN 主要功能:显示所引用单元格的列标号值 。
使用格式:COLUMN(reference) 参数说明:reference为引用的单元格 。5、CONCATENATE函数 函数名称:CONCATENATE 主要功能:将多个字符文本或单元格中的数据连接在一起,显示在一个单元格中 。
使用格式:CONCATENATE(Text1,Text……) 参数说明:Text1、Text2……为需要连接的字符文本或引用的单元格 。6、COUNTIF函数 函数名称:COUNTIF 主要功能:统计某个单元格区域中符合指定条件的单元格数目 。
使用格式:COUNTIF(Range,Criteria) 7、DATE函数 函数名称:DATE 主要功能:给出指定数值的日期 。使用格式:DATE(year,month,day) 参数说明:year为指定的年份数值(小于9999);month为指定的月份数值(可以大于12);day为指定的天数 。
8、函数名称:DATEDIF 主要功能:计算返回两个日期参数的差值 。使用格式:=DATEDIF(date1,date2,"y")、=DATEDIF(date1,date2,"m")、=DATEDIF(date1,date2,"d") 参数说明:date1代表前面一个日期,date2代表后面一个日期;y(m、d)要求返回两个日期相差的年(月、天)数 。
9、DAY函数 函数名称:DAY 主要功能:求出指定日期或引用单元格中的日期的天数 。使用格式:DAY(serial_number) 参数说明:serial_number代表指定的日期或引用的单元格 。
应用举例:输入公式:=DAY("2003-12-18"),确认后,显示出18 。特别提醒:如果是给定的日期,请包含在英文双引号中 。
10、DCOUNT函数 函数名称:DCOUNT 主要功能:返回数据库或列表的列中满足指定条件并且包含数字的单元格数目 。使用格式:DCOUNT(database,field,criteria) 参数说明:Database表示需要统计的单元格区域;Field表示函数所使用的数据列(在第一行必须要有标志项);Criteria包含条件的单元格区域 。
应用举例:如图1所示,在F4单元格中输入公式:=DCOUNT(A1:D11,"语文",F1:G2),确认后即可求出“语文”列中,成绩大于等于70,而小于80的数值单元格数目(相当于分数段人数) 。特别提醒:如果将上述公式修改为:=DCOUNT(A1:D11,,F1:G2),也可以达到相同目的 。
11、FREQUENCY函数 函数名称:FREQUENCY 主要功能:以一列垂直数组返回某个区域中数据的频率分布 。使用格式:FREQUENCY(data_array,bins_array) 参数说明:Data_array表示用来计算频率的一组数据或单元格区域;Bins_array表示为前面数组进行分隔一列数值 。
应用举例:如图2所示,同时选中B32至B36单元格区域,输入公式:=FREQUENCY(B2:B31,D2:D36),输入完成后按下“Ctrl+Shift+Enter”组合键进行确认,即可求出B2至B31区域中,按D2至D36区域进行分隔的各段数值的出现频率数目(相当于统计各分数段人数) 。特别提醒:上述输入的是一个数组公式,输入完成后,需要通过按“Ctrl+Shift+Enter”组合键进行确认,确认后公式两端出现一对大括号({}),此大括号不能直接输入 。